SPY is trading 1.1% down in pre-market as the S&P 500 tracks a sharp semiconductor and AI technology selloff alongside a more hawkish Federal Reserve tone and escalating Middle East tensions.
- Investors are taking profits in richly valued chip and AI names following TSMC’s massive capex plans and sector-wide valuation concerns.
- Broader risk sentiment is being dampened by rising geopolitical risks and renewed concerns regarding potential rate hikes.
